To assist students to succeed in high school and career planning, various academic, vocational, and developmental programs are offered. Students may elect to enroll themselves, be referred by a parent and/or guardian, or be referred by a faculty or staff member.

These programs include, but are not limited to the following:

* Student Assistance Program (S.A.P.)
* Upward Bound
* Job Shadowing

Mission of SAP:

-Identify student behaviors that hinder the learning process.
-Gather pertinent information about student performance in the school environment.
-Plan with parent and student to determine appropriate accommodations/intervention strategies to maximize student success.

What is SAP?

The SAP team is comprised of trained, professional staff members. The SAP team identifies students experiencing difficulty in the classroom due to problems such as alcohol or drug use, mental health issues, or other concerns that are presenting a barrier to learning. The SAP team receives referrals from parents/guardians, teachers, students, and staff. Once the referral is received, the team gathers information to assess the nature and extent of the concern. The team then develops a plan of intervention, action, and support which may include meeting with parents/guardians and/or the student, arranging an assessment with a drug and alcohol or mental health counselor, referrals to school programs, or referrals to social service agencies. The team monitors the student's progress to assess the need for ongoing or additional action. Participation in SAP is completely voluntary. It also requires written permission from a parent or guardian.

 

Confidentiality:

All SAP services are confidential, however, there are exceptions including cases involving suicidal behavior, sexual assault, a threat to the physical safety of others, or child abuse or neglect. As mandated reporters, members of the SAP team are legally required to report such occurrences
